Job description

Job title: Housekeeping Assistant

Location: Havelock Court Care Home, 6 Wynne Road, London, SW9 0BB

Salary: From £12.45 per hour

Shift Pattern: Part time 20 hours, working between Monday - Sunday including alternate weekends

We make health happen

Here at Bupa we support those when they need it the most. Our care homes are dedicated to delivering person-centred care, supporting independence and honouring choice to help our residents live their best lives.

You’ll help us make health happen by:

  • Maintaining high standards of cleanliness within the home, working closely with our other housekeeping and maintenance staff.
  • Ensuring our residents are kept happy by vacuuming, mopping floors, polishing, and generally ensuring the upkeep of all communal areas and our residents' bedrooms.
  • Maintaining housekeeping stocks for day-to-day use and raising any issues to the Housekeeping Supervisor as you go.

Key Skills / Qualifications needed for this role:

You take pride in ensuring your work is always completed to a high standard and can maintain an organised environment. You will be comfortable multitasking and working with other teams to ensure our residents are kept happy in their home.

Benefits

Our benefits are designed to make health happen for our people. Viva is our global wellbeing programme and includes all aspects of our health – from mental and physical, to financial, social, and environmental wellbeing. We support flexible working and have a range of family-friendly benefits.

Joining Bupa in this role you will receive the following benefits and more:

  • My Healthcare - Quick, easy access to support, advice, and treatment for a variety of health-related issues, including remote GP appointments, physiotherapy, and mental health support – all available via one phone number 24/7.
  • Annual allowance which you can redeem against a menu of Bupa healthcare products, all to the approximate value of £350.
  • We offer a sick pay scheme to our frontline teams, as an addition to statutory sick pay, to help provide reassurance and financial support during longer absences.
  • Free meal on every shift.
  • 28 days holiday.
  • Long service - For every milestone at Bupa we will reward you with ecards, extra holidays, and money!
  • Interest-free annual travel loan to enable the purchase of public transport annual season tickets.
  • Wagestream - Have early access to up to 40% of your earned wages within minutes.
  • We offer a range of Bupa pension plans – find out more on our career site.
  • Parental leave - We have schemes for adoption, birth parents, and co-parents - find out more on our career site.
  • Menopause Plan - Specifically designed to empower women to seek advice, choose their treatment, and take control of their health.
  • Access to discounts at a wide variety of gyms and fitness facilities across the UK.

Bupa is a Level 2 Disability Confident Employer. This means we aim to offer an interview/assessment to every disabled applicant who meets the minimum criteria for the role. We’ll make sure you are treated fairly and offer reasonable adjustments as part of our recruitment process to anyone that needs them.
